Amazon Glitch Unmasks War of Reviewers

Very interesting NY Times Piece on the anonymously posted book reviews @ Amazon.com.

A weeklong glitch, which Amazon fixed after outed reviewers complained, provided a rare glimpse at how writers and readers are wielding the online reviews as a tool to promote or pan a book — when they think no one is watching. Several prominent authors have apparently pseudonymously written themselves five-star reviews, Amazon’s highest rating.

“That anybody is allowed to come in and anonymously trash a book to me is absurd,” said Mr. Rechy, who, having been caught, freely admitted to praising his new book, “The Life and Adventures of Lyle Clemens,” on Amazon under the signature “a reader from Chicago.” “How to strike back? Just go in and rebut every single one of them.”
